How Breakfast Biscuits Became a Casino Staple

Breakfast biscuits have quietly become one of the most reliable draws in casino dining rooms, particularly for early-morning gamblers and overnight workers. Operators say the appeal lies in speed and familiarity: a hot biscuit sandwich can be served in under a minute and fits neatly into the grab-and-go format common on gaming floors. Many properties now run low-cost biscuit specials to keep players on-site between late-night and mid-morning sessions. The items also allow casinos to use shared ingredients across multiple menus, helping control food costs while still offering what feels like a full breakfast.

What’s Actually in a Casino Breakfast Biscuit

Most casino breakfast biscuits follow a familiar template: a flaky or buttermilk biscuit filled with egg, cheese and a choice of bacon, sausage or ham. Some higher-end resorts are experimenting with scratch-made dough, regional gravies and add-ons like fried chicken or plant-based patties to broaden their appeal. Nutrition can vary widely, with many standard sandwiches packing high levels of sodium, saturated fat and refined carbohydrates. Diners concerned about health are increasingly asking for custom builds—such as skipping cheese, choosing leaner meats or pairing a biscuit with fruit instead of hash browns. Casinos, in turn, are testing lighter biscuit options made with whole grains or smaller portion sizes to meet these requests.

What Diners Should Watch For When Ordering

Nutrition experts advise casino guests to treat breakfast biscuits as an occasional indulgence, not a daily habit, especially during long resort stays. Checking posted calorie counts, when available, can help compare a basic egg-and-cheese biscuit to more loaded versions with multiple meats and sauces. Hydration and balance also matter on the gaming floor: pairing a biscuit with water or coffee and adding a side of fruit or yogurt can offset some of the meal’s heaviness. For people with dietary restrictions, observers note that casinos are slowly adding gluten-free bread substitutes and vegetarian fillings, but options can vary by property and time of day, making it wise to ask staff before ordering.
